The European Anti-Fraud Office launched an investigation in July 2012 related to the attempts to invoice the company Swedish Match and the European Smokeless Tobacco Council (ESTOC) through an intermediary in paying a bribe to obtain the lifting of the EU ban on snus and to have met with interested parties, lobbyists and economic operators to discuss subjects related to the snus case in a possible infraction of the rules governing the impartiality of the Members of the Commission. The investigation concluded that John Dalli hadnt done enough to disassociate himself from the person soliciting money for services
